Contribution to the economy
The Australian food and agribusiness industry could be worth $250 billion by 2030 if growth can continue at historical rates (~2.4% per annum).
Australia’s diverse food and agribusiness industry consists of agriculture, food and beverage manufacturing, and areas such as aquaculture and fishing. When considering domestic consumption and export components of GDP the industry is estimated to have contributed 11% or $187 billion towards Australia’s GDP in 2018.
